NIN/SIM REGISTRATION: Reps Ask NCC to Extend Deadline to Feb 28th

BrandiQ Report

The House of Representatives has urged the Nigerian Communications Commission (NCC) to reconsider the two weeks deadline given for linking SIM cards to National Identity Number (NIN) which is already generating mixed reactions from Nigerians.

The Reps have unanimously sought for 10 more weeks extension for the NIN/SIM Cards Linking exercise to enable Nigerians do it properly.

The decision followed a motion of urgent public importance moved by the Minority Leader, Ndudi Elumelu on Wednesday during plenary

Minority Leader, House of Reps, Ndudi Elumelu

Elumelu in his motion explained that the House agrees with the policy of linking SIM cards to NIN, he explained that the policy is consistent with the position of the House.

He disclosed that the House even made recommendations to the NCC recently regarding the policy.

“As laudable as the policy is, Nigerians have not been properly sensitized. In this yuletide season, it could lead to stampede and exploitation.”

Opposing the amendment to extend the registration by 8weeks, Uzoma Abonta stated that 1year would be appropriate for the process.

However, the amendment for a one-year extension was rejected by the House.
